About Lisrodden

Lisrodden lies in County Antrim's farming country, reached via the A42 from either Ballymena to the southeast or Coleraine to the north. Most visitors drive up from Belfast on the M2 and A26, about 45 minutes in total. There are over 40 EV charging points nearby. The village sits close to the River Bann, where a Victorian stone bridge still carries local traffic.

Where is Lisrodden on the map?

Lisrodden is in Northern Ireland, at 54.900, -6.467 - about 24 km south-east of Aghadowey.

What is the closest airport to Lisrodden?

The closest airport to Lisrodden is Belfast International Airport, 40 km (about 42 min by car). Other airports nearby: George Best Belfast City Airport, City of Derry Airport.
